Output c8902c25fbca6d313e2e2283d54ac9a8c3d859adb40badb8928cd140c19fb4d4:3

value
57282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ce96a4ec8d6093d62adc17abd1921920332e0ec3 OP_EQUAL
address
3LXMb1HXtnAeB4ieu1Y3WQ9wGtCiNxbBCw
transaction
c8902c25fbca6d313e2e2283d54ac9a8c3d859adb40badb8928cd140c19fb4d4
confirmations
312961
spent
true